Average Assets By Segment
Tracks the average value of assets held by each segment, reflecting resource allocation and potential for income generation.Reporting was reorganized in 2024—Regional and Specialty lines vanish as a new Commercial, Consumer & Wealth bucket appears—signaling a structural recategorization rather than sudden asset loss. Post-change, core commercial/consumer assets are stable while Wholesale assets have grown steadily, aligning with management’s C&I momentum and the callout of loan growth driving NII and PPNR. Corporate assets are drifting lower but steady, implying limited balance‑sheet expansion. The tilt toward higher‑yield wholesale/C&I supports margin upside, but deposit outflows, CRE pressure and constrained CET1 room cap how aggressively FHN can scale assets or buy back stock.
